What is Desklog?
Desklog is a time-tracking software designed for businesses to monitor employee productivity and manage projects effectively. It supports automated task management, offline tracking, and detailed analytics.
Suitable for freelancers, startups, and small businesses, Desklog aims to streamline operations and ensure operational excellence.

Key Features of Desklog
Time Tracking
Desklog automates time tracking, capturing:
- Total hours worked.
- Idle time.
- Breaks and offline activity.
Project Management Tools
The software includes:
- Task assignment and tracking.
- Monitoring project progress.
- Profitability calculations.
Employee Monitoring
- App and URL tracking for productivity analysis.
- Optional screenshots for detailed task review.
Shift Management
- Schedule creation.
- Leave and absence tracking.
Billing and Invoicing
Desklog simplifies client invoicing by calculating billable hours.

Desklog Pricing
Desklog offers flexible plans based on user needs:
Plan | Features | Price per User/Month |
Free | Basic time tracking, offline logs, idle time tracking, unlimited tasks & users. | $0 |
Business | Includes app/URL tracking, screenshots, and 6 months of data storage. | $3.50 |
Enterprise | All Business Plan features + 18-month data retention and advanced customization options. | $4.80 |

Desklog vs. Competitors
Desklog competes with popular tools like ClickUp, Toggl Track, and Monday.com. Let’s compare their features, pricing, and usability to understand where Desklog stands.
Feature Comparison
Feature | Desklog | ClickUp | Toggl Track | Monday.com |
Automated Time Tracking | Yes | No | Yes | No |
Project/Task Management | Yes | Yes | No | Yes |
Idle Time Tracking | Yes | No | Yes | No |
Billing & Invoicing | Yes | No | Yes | Yes |
Optional Screenshots | Yes | No | No | No |
Free Plan | Yes | Yes | Yes | No |
Mobile App | Yes | Yes | Yes | Yes |
Desklog excels in features like automated time tracking, optional screenshots, and idle time tracking, making it suitable for productivity monitoring and operational management.

Drawbacks and Limitations
While Desklog is feature-rich, it has certain drawbacks:
- Limited Customization: The tool needs more flexibility in adapting to unique business needs.
- No Advanced Collaboration Tools: Unlike Monday.com, Desklog doesn’t focus on real-time team collaboration.
- Restricted Offline Tracking: Offline tracking could be more robust to support remote teams without stable internet access.

FAQs about Desklog
What is Desklog used for?
Desklog is a time-tracking and employee productivity monitoring software designed to manage projects, track work hours, and analyze performance.
Is Desklog free?
Desklog offers a free plan withessentialc features such as time tracking, idle time monitoring, and offline tracking.
Who can use Desklog?
Desklog is ideal for freelancers, startups, remote teams, and small to medium-sized businesses.
Does Desklog support integrations?
Yes, Desklog integrates with tools like Jira and Amazon S3 but has fewer integrations than competitors.
Can Desklog track offline work?
Yes, Desklog offers offline tracking and data syncing once the device is online.
What platforms is Desklog compatible with?
Desklog is available on Windows, macOS, Linux, and mobile apps for Android and iOS.
Does Desklog have a mobile app?
Yes, Desklog provides a mobile app that tracks tasks and projects.
How does Desklog improve productivity?
Desklog monitors work patterns, identifies idle time, and provides insights through detailed reports, helping businesses optimize efficiency.
Is Desklog GDPR-compliant?
Yes, Desklog ensures GDPR compliance, protecting user data and privacy.
How much does Desklog cost?
Desklog pricing starts at $3.50 per user per month for the Business Plan and $4.80 for the Enterprise Plan.
